The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.

In the 1881 Census, the household of Henry Bryan, born in 1854 in Whitechapel, Middlesex, consisted of 3 members. Henry was the head of the household, married to Jane E Bryan, born in 1854 in Whitechapel, Middlesex, England. They had 1 child; Henry J, born 1878 in St Pancras, Middlesex, England.
